£13,500 a month — annual take-home pay breakdown

£13,500/month = £162,000/year gross. After tax and National Insurance, you take home £97,017/year — that is £8,085/month.

Your effective tax rate (Income Tax + NI as a percentage of gross) is 40.11%. Monthly take-home (£8,085) is £5,415 less than your gross monthly (£13,500/month gross).

Out of £13,500/month, you pay £4,978 in Income Tax and £438 in National Insurance each month.
